FAQ

  • Can I bleach the Classic T-Shirt?
No, avoid bleach. It can damage the cotton fibers and fade the design. Use a mild detergent instead.
  • How should I dry my Premium Hoodie?
Air drying is best to prevent shrinkage. If you must use a dryer, choose the lowest heat setting and remove it while slightly damp.
  • Will the graphic on the tee fade?
With proper care - wash inside out in cold water, and avoid fabric softeners - the print will last for years. Direct sunlight can also cause fading, so store it away from windows.
  • Is the Tank Top true to size?
It has a slim fit. If you prefer a looser look, size up. Otherwise, stick with your normal size.
  • Can I iron the Polo Shirt?
Yes, but use low heat and avoid ironing directly over the logo. Turn the shirt inside out to protect the embroidery.
